I have an Apple Watch series 6 and my screen went black all the sudden it’s on an active but I can’t see anything on the screen to connect to my phone Don’t know if there’s a way to fix it or if I need to replace the screen?

Did you already try to force restart your Apple Watch by pressing the Digital Crown and the Side Button together for about 10sec, until the Apple Logo comes back again?

Restart Apple Watch - Apple Support


If this does not work, you'll have to send it in for service, check the details on that Apple page:
